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/2] arm64: dts: qcom: sm8550-mtp: Add USB PHYs and HC nodes
Date: Wed, 16 Nov 2022 14:28:12 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<3d2abd51-ae33-2221-3011-3bd2fba95b29@linaro.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20221116132212.2842655-3-abel.vesa@linaro.org>
On 16/11/2022 14:22, Abel Vesa wrote:
> Enable USB HC and PHYs nodes on SM8550 MTP board.
>
> Signed-off-by: Abel Vesa <abel.vesa@linaro.org>
> ---
> ar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8550-mtp.dts | 22 ++++++++++++++++++++++
> 1 file changed, 22 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8550-mtp.dts b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8550-mtp.dts
> index d4c8d5b2497e..757cf4f7f195 100644
> --- a/ar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8550-mtp.dts
> +++ b/arch/arm64/boot/dts/qcom/sm8550-mtp.dts
> @@ -417,3 +417,25 @@ data-pins {
> &uart7 {
> status = "okay";
> };
> +
> +&usb_1 {
> + status = "okay";
> +};
> +
> +&usb_1_dwc3 {
> + dr_mode = "peripheral";
> +};
> +
> +&usb_1_hsphy {
> + status = "okay";
Status goes last.
Konrad
> +
> + vdd-supply = <&vreg_l1e_0p88>;
> + vdda12-supply = <&vreg_l3e_1p2>;
> +};
> +
> +&usb_1_qmpphy {
> + status = "okay";
> +
> + vdda-phy-supply = <&vreg_l3e_1p2>;
> + vdda-pll-supply = <&vreg_l3f_0p91>;
> +};
